Flat 2 is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Stourbridge (DY8 3XF). It has a recorded floor area of 68 m² (around 732 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 1900-1929. At 68 m² this is the 2nd smallest of 3 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 62–143 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to D, with this unit at the bottom. On EPC score it ranks last in the building (52 versus a best of 61). The latest certificate (April 2025) shows an E (score 52),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. Earlier certificates rated it D (May 2015);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, lighting went from Poor to Very Good; while window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 77), a 2-band jump.
Today's modelled estimate of £143,000 sits 78.8% above the 2015 sale of £80,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£109/sq ft) was about 42.4% below the postcode norm. At 68 m² it's 26.9%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(93 m² median across 29 EPCs). It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 79% of similar EPCs). 11 years since the last transfer (July 2015).
